Has anyone else ever had this happen?
The PDC is set up with a series of users, including 3 temp users, whose logon times are restricted to between 8am and 5 pm.
Synchronization with the BDC shows as complete. PDC then turned off, and temp users cannot logon, even though it's 10:50 a.m.). A check of the BDC shows the time permissions, set on the PDC, have been altered.
What gives?
(we're running Win Nt 4.0 Sp 6)
 
All of the above..meaning, the times on the BDC, PDC and wall, are all in sync. It's as if someone got on to the PDC and just changed the restricted logon times. Darndest thing I ever saw.
 
Sorry.. that should read "It's as if someone got on the BDC and changed the time settings for the temp users." (haven't had my first coffee yet *s*)
 
MYSTERY SOLVED!
The person who installed the OS chose "GMT" as the Time Zone..not "Pacific Time." She (no, it wasn't me) won't make THAT mistake again.
